411 Details : In some cases it is possible that recently written or created
412 files may not be written to disk in a timely manner (this should
413 normally be within 30s unless client IO load is very high).
414 The problem appears as zero-length files or files that are a
415 multiple of 1MB in size after a client crash or client eviction
416 that are missing data at the end of the file.
418 This problem is more likely to be hit on clients where files are
419 repeatedly created and unlinked in the same directory, clients
420 have a large amount of RAM, have many CPUs, the filesystem has
421 many OSTs, the clients are rebooted frequently, and/or the files
422 are not accessed by other nodes after being written.
424 The presence of the problem can be detected by looking at
425 /proc/sys/fs/inode-state. If the first number (nr_inodes) is
426 smaller than the second (nr_unused) then dirty files will not
427 be flushed automatically to disk. "sync; sleep 10" should be
428 run several times on the node before unmounting it to update
429 Lustre (this is also safe to run on nodes without this problem).
431 There is also a related kernel bug in the RHEL4 4 2.6.9 kernel
432 that can cause this same problem, so customers using that kernel
433 also need to update the kernel in addition to Lustre. In order
434 to properly fix this bug, the RHEL3 2.4.21 kernel is also updated.

996 Description: OST (or MDS) trips assertions in (re)connection under heavy load
997 Details : If a server is under heavy load and cannot reply to new
998 connection requests before the client resends the (re)connect,
999 the connection handling code can behave badly if two service
1000 threads are concurrently handing separate (re)connections from
1001 the same client. Add better locking to the connection handling
1002 code, and ensure that only a single connection will be processed
1003 for a given client UUID, even if the lock is dropped.

1955 Bugzilla : 4180, 6984, 7171, 9963, 9331
1956 Description: OST becomes very slow and/or deadlocked during object unlink
1957 Details : filter_destroy() was holding onto the parent directory lock
1958 while truncating+unlinking objects. For very large objects this
1959 may block other threads for a long time and slow overall OST
1960 responsiveness. It may also be possible to get a lock ordering
1961 deadlock in this case, or run out of journal credits because of
1962 the combined truncate+unlink. Solution is to do object truncate
1963 first in one transaction without parent lock, and then do the
1964 final unlink in a new transaction with the parent lock. This
1965 reduces the lock hold time dramatically.
